Good day everyone for today's post I will share a photo of what looks like a nice spot to sit and relax on 49th Street in Manhattan, but...

Walking down 3rd ave I think it was as I was approaching 49th Street I see this little set of Benches and flowers and thought that's a nice little spot if people get tired walking around the city and need to rest their legs a bit but when I looked closer I noticed some signs on the benches

Then I noticed each of the 6 Benches in this spot had little signs on it, so I went to take a look what they said often the signs on benches in the city may say who donated the benches, but this was not the case here as you can see.

I seem to notice these days there are so many more signs telling us what we cannot do and too few telling us what we can do, is it a sign of today's society.
That said I often see people having to live on the street sleeping on benches or sidewalks, and perhaps the owner of the area does not want that outside their business,

Even with the cold spell, we are having at the moment I still see people sleeping on the street in well below freezing temperatures, and feel so for those that for whatever reason are in a position that they have to sleep on the street, and do pray and hope they can find a way to get themselves of the street.

I know in both NYC and where I live there are homeless shelters that people can go to so they can get out of the cold especially at night, but all of those also have rules and some people on the street do not wish to abide by the rules but I do feel its a sad state of the world with all the money that is spent on so-called defense or military spending and other craziness that more could not be spent for supporting and getting people off the street and helping them with the issues they are dealing with, and or on medical research.

The next sign as you can see said no littering, one which I agree with, in NYC on just about every corner are rubbish bins so I do find it annoying when I asee people walking down the street people just drop there trash on the street, is it really that hard to carry it half a block and drop it in a rubbish bin.

And the final sign says No Loitering, I always wonder what exactly that means I know the definition is to stand or wait around idly or without apparent purpose so if you sit on this bench and just relax how long can you sit there before it is considered loitering?
